Hi! I'm Sr. Allison Regina.

I love to write all sorts of things: picture books, young adult novels, nonfiction books for kids and teens—basically, anything Jesus inspires me with, the more fantastical the better.

I believe God can speak to us in powerful ways through stories. I strive to write books that inspire readers to meet him more deeply in their everyday lives, blending mystery and wonder with the truths of Catholicism through premises that range from fantasy to real life (though, I often find that real life is stranger than fiction!).

Although I love writing, I am first and foremost a religious sister. I fell in love with Jesus while I was in college, and I became a Daughter of St. Paul after graduation so that I could spend the rest of my life with him. Since then, I’ve had many adventures with my sisters, only some of which involve writing books. I am currently serving as an editor for Pauline Books & Media, the publishing house of the Daughters of St. Paul, and obtaining my MFA in Writing for Young People from Lasell University. Other random fun facts about me:

 

  • My confirmation saint is Saint Cecilia. I do love music, but it’s more because of her life story.
  • My favorite color is blue, and now I get to wear it every day! (I promise that is not why I joined the Daughters of St. Paul)
  • If I’m not praying, reading, or writing, you can probably find me exploring a new place on a run. Possibly with alligators.

 

If you read my books, please know that I have been praying for you since long before they were published. If you don’t read my books, well, that’s fine too. I’m a nun, so I pray for everybody.
